Finds negation of a statement: ~p or ¬p. If p is true, ~p is false; if p is false, ~p is true.
Negation of statement p: ~p or ¬p
Truth table:
p | ~p
T | F
F | T
Double negation: ~(~p) = p
Negation reverses truth value

Worked Examples
Example 1: Basic
Find negation of 'It is raining'
- statement: It is raining
- negation: It is not raining
- truthValue: Opposite of original
Example 2: Board Level
Find negation of 'All students passed'
- statement: All students passed
- negation: Some students did not pass
- truthValue: Opposite of original
